Medical Sciences Journal of Islamic Azad University. 2015; 25 (2): 157-162
in Persian | IMEMR | ID: emr-169614

ABSTRACT

Assurance of blood and blood components safety depends on storage and transportation in the consistent and controllable temperature. The aim of this study was to access an adaptable type of packaging for safe transportation of blood and blood components and the factors such as number and volume of blood and blood component bags, transport duration and temperature. In this cross sectional study, red blood cells and platelets were separated from whole blood by using some blood bags including bovine whole blood and a centrifuge, in temperature between 20°C to 42°C. Then, in order to evaluate integrity of platelets and red blood cells in the allowed temperature, we used 22°C and 4°C gel and -20°C ice packs [Sina Ebtekar Equipment Company]. The storage statuses in different environments from 2°C to 42°C during transportation were statistically evaluated. This study determined that packaging of blood and blood components in cold box varied according to different parameters like type of components, temperature of environment, number of blood component bags, time and distance of transmission. According to the findings of this study, the number of gel packs and time duration in maintaining blood safety is very important and increasing the number of gel packs will add the storage time. Hence, selecting the correct number of gel packs is essential and using extra packs will lead to the out of standard temperature
